JCSU Women's Basketball to Host USC Aiken On Saturday, Dec. 12
JCSU Sports Information
Charlotte, N.C. (Dec. 10, 2015) – The Johnson C. Smith University women's basketball team will return to the court looking to avenge an early-season loss when they host USC Aiken on Saturday afternoon, Dec. 12 at Brayboy Gym. Tipoff is scheduled for 3:00 p.m.
After an extended break due to final exams, JCSU will be returning to the floor for the first time since a 65-49 non-conference win over Virginia State on Dec. 6. Against the Trojans, JCSU had two players secure double-doubles in seniors
Amena Brent (Chicago, Ill.) and
Ashley Porter (Winston-Salem, N.C.). Brent scored 12 points and hauled in 11 rebounds while Porter had 10 points and 13 rebounds.
MaryAnna Moore (Laurens, S.C.) also had a great day, bringing down 13 rebounds and scoring six points in the win.
JCSU (6-3) has won three straight games, two of which have come at home in the cozy confines of Brayboy Gym while USC Aiken (4-4) has lost three straight games. Their last win came in a 52-49 home win over JCSU on Nov. 23.
In that game, Rachelle Aupont poured in a game-high 16 points while Emry Tsitouris notched a double-double with 15 points and 10 boards. Alexis Ware also reached double digits for the Pacers with 10 points.
